Why This Matters for Your Creative or Business Workflow

Sublimation-ready clipart bridges the gap between concept and execution—especially during peak retail seasons like Christmas. Unlike generic holiday graphics, Christmas Cupcake Sublimation Clipart is optimized for transfer onto polyester-coated surfaces: mugs, ceramic plates, tumblers, hoodies, tote bags, and even custom greeting cards. That means no guesswork about bleed, resolution loss, or background interference. Each file arrives at print-ready quality (300 DPI or higher), with transparency preserved so your designs integrate cleanly into layered mockups or production templates.

For entrepreneurs using print-on-demand platforms—or small-batch producers managing in-house printing—this eliminates costly trial-and-error. You avoid resizing raster images that pixelate, manually removing backgrounds that leave artifacts, or licensing restrictions that limit where and how you apply the art. Instead, you invest once and deploy repeatedly—across t-shirts for local craft fairs, branded thank-you cards for holiday client gifts, or themed digital planners sold on Etsy.

What to Evaluate Before Integrating Into Your Projects

Not all clipart serves all purposes—even when technically usable. Before committing, assess three dimensions:

  1. Technical Fit: Confirm the file format (PNG), resolution (high-res), and transparency work within your workflow. If you’re using Cricut Design Space or Silhouette Studio, test one file for layer compatibility before mass importing.
  2. Commercial Alignment: Review permitted uses carefully. Yes, you may use Christmas Cupcake Sublimation Clipart on physical goods and digitally modified products—but reselling the raw files violates terms. That distinction matters if you're mentoring others or building resource kits for teams.
  3. Long-Term Reusability: Will these files still serve your needs next November? Look for versatility: multiple cupcake angles, frosting styles (swirl, sprinkle, cherry-topped), and minimal vs. detailed versions. This set includes variety—not repetition—so you’re not stuck reusing the same image across every project.

Practical Integration Tips for Real Workflows

Start small. Pick one use case where speed and reliability matter most—like creating a batch of printable holiday recipe cards for a food blog. Import one cupcake graphic as a corner accent, adjust opacity for subtlety, and export as PDF. Notice how much faster it is than sourcing, editing, and licensing separate assets.

Then scale deliberately. Build a style guide snippet: “All holiday product mockups use Christmas Cupcake Sublimation Clipart at 75% opacity, placed bottom-right, aligned to baseline grid.” That ensures consistency without micromanaging every file.

If you manage a team, share the license terms clearly—not just the files. Clarify that while anyone can use them in final products, no one may redistribute the ZIP folder or upload originals to shared drives without watermarking or restriction. Protects both your investment and your collaborators’ compliance.
